eSUN eABS-CF is a carbon fiber reinforced ABS filament engineered for applications demanding exceptional stiffness, strength, and dimensional stability. The carbon fiber infusion delivers superior rigidity with lower density than standard ABS, while the matte finish reduces visible layer lines for a professional appearance.

Ideal for printer parts, industrial fixtures, drone components, and any application where lightweight strength matters. Requires an enclosed printer and hardened steel nozzle due to the abrasive carbon fiber content.

eSUN ABS CF Printing Parameters

ParameterRecommended ValueNotes
Nozzle Temperature240-270°CStart at 255°C
Bed Temperature90-110°C100°C typical
Print Speed40-80mm/sSlower for detail
Chamber Temperature50-60°CEnclosed required
Nozzle TypeHardened SteelRequired (abrasive)

Requirements

Essential Requirements for ABS CF:

  • Enclosed Printer – Prevents warping and layer separation
  • Hardened Steel Nozzle – Brass nozzles wear quickly from carbon fiber
  • Heated Bed (90-110°C) – Essential for bed adhesion
  • Ventilation – ABS produces fumes during printing

ABS CF vs Standard ABS Comparison

PropertyABS CFStandard ABS
StiffnessVery High (5000 MPa)Moderate (~2000 MPa)
WeightLighter (1.10 g/cm³)1.04-1.06 g/cm³
Surface FinishMatte (less layer lines)Glossy
WarpingReducedHigher

ABS CF Printing Tips

  1. Preheat Chamber – Run enclosed printer 15 minutes before printing.
  2. Use Adhesive – ABS slurry or specialized bed adhesive recommended.
  3. Print First Layer Slow – 20-30mm/s for good adhesion.
  4. Keep Filament Dry – Store with desiccant, dry at 60°C if needed.
  5. Replace Nozzle – Check for wear every ~500g printed.

eSUN ABS CF FAQ

Q: Why do I need a hardened steel nozzle?
A: Carbon fiber is highly abrasive and will wear through a brass nozzle in just a few prints. Hardened steel or ruby-tipped nozzles are required.

Q: Is ABS CF more brittle than standard ABS?
A: ABS CF is stiffer but has lower elongation (3% vs ~6%). It’s rigid rather than flexible, which is ideal for structural parts but not for impact-absorbing applications.

Q: Can I print ABS CF without an enclosure?
A: Not recommended. Without an enclosure, the temperature differential causes severe warping and layer delamination.
